Transaction 127feec8eaedca31a3965a77aa1d18a6f3e7246545bee09e7c2aea28f92248bf
2 Input
2 Outputs
- 127feec8eaedca31a3965a77aa1d18a6f3e7246545bee09e7c2aea28f92248bf:0
- 127feec8eaedca31a3965a77aa1d18a6f3e7246545bee09e7c2aea28f92248bf:1
value 643000000
address 32x38yFUGCZDdbs94AJwPWfFAhekUtoYLE
value 1612947894
address 1F4B7dVPHGyhfYicBw6t4dLKkPuhV93Vdp